    Abstract

    By changing the temperature of a semiconductor laser linearly and keeping the injection current constant, the frequency of a single mode laser can be continuously scanned up to 60 GHz. The spectrum of 2S-2P resonance transition of lithium, recorded by the method, even some hyperfine structure was clearly resolved.
